I bought mine over 3 years ago, and never any problems-then I don't think they sold the wiring kit, but they did tell me to buy a negative battery cable and run it from the back of the alternator to the battery positive post. Don’t bother with a 200+, There is no rectifier that will handle it except an external one. A 160 amp is about the best for long life. Check out quick start.

I'm getting one of these for the 95 in a 160 or 200 amp. The 120 just isn't cutting it. I'll put the 120 in the trunk, just in case. It's only 2 days old because the prior one lasted 3 months lol. I haven't even added the system yet. AZ alternators suck. O'Reilly's uses real Motorcraft casings but they're rebuilt by Ultima. With a system in the car, the Ultima lasted longer than the AZ alternator did without a system. Just one WOT with an AZ alternator and it can go bad on you. It can't handle the high rpm nor the electrical stress from a Mark VIII.

always charge the battery to full charge BEFORE replaceing the alternator to keep from frying the dioids in the charging circuit also increase the ground wire size and make sure you clean the connections and use dielectric compound to cover them after they are TIGHT.
